US hospitals fire doctor, nurse for anti-Israel vitriol
Mount Sinai's Lila Abassi said Hamas terrorists were "freedom fighters" while Camesha Hart of Portland called advocates of Israel vermin.
(March 31, 2025 / JNS)
New York City’s Mount Sinai Hospital fired a physician earlier this month for allegedly celebrating Hamas terrorists, and, in a separate case, a hospital in Portland, Ore., fired a nurse for similar reasons.
The incidents are among several cases since Oct. 7, 2023, involving anti-Israel vitriol expressed by health professionals, including two nurses in Sydney, Australia, who are standing trial for telling an Israeli in February that they would not treat him but would instead kill him. These cases have raised concerns that Jews and Israelis face discrimination in their health systems.
Dr. Lila Abassi, an assistant professor of medicine at the hospital in Manhattan’s East Harlem neighborhood, was fired from her teaching position after pro-Hamas posts that she made on social networks were brought to her bosses’ attention, the New York Post reported on Saturday.
She reportedly called Hamas terrorists “noble resistance and freedom fighters.” A Mount Sinai spokesperson told the Post that she had been let go.
The nurse from Portland, Camesha Hart, shared a photo on Instagram of Israeli troops and the comment, “May they all meet their ancestors soon!” In arguments with pro-Israel users, she called them vermin and said she wouldn’t treat them if they needed her medical services.
